Hi.  Of course, she will need to get wifi going for any of this to work.

 

Assuming that is done - the on-screen keyboard and dialogs on Android TV are far from what I would call "intuitive".  After she has completed the entry of the port, instead of hitting the "Next" button, have her hit either ok or back and then select the "OK" button on the dialog and press that.
